Does the catch rating even matter?

Ok so in my franchise i drafted Nnamdi Asomugha and later in rounds had the idea to draft the fastest O-line man to convert into a fullback being able to block perfect when i have him in. Ok so im playing with him and he has a catch rating of 15. He has 6 catches for 45 yds and a SPECTACULAR CATCH touchdown. His SPC is a 12. He did the one leaning out of bounds in endzone. Now defensively i play as Nnamdi. He is a beast in the game. Now his catch i think is 65. He had 9 dropped intos AKA pass deflections. WTF. I was usering him and he was dropping them everytime, even easy ones. Im play on All Madden. Does the Catch rating even matter? I mean in all my franchises it seems the best WRs have the most drops. Reggie Wayne, chad Johnson, Michael Crabtree etc. Always seem to lead league in drops.

Personally, I don't think it isn't so much that the ratings don't matter, as it is the game making it so that if someone is playing a position, there is a minimum level of adequacy there.

On the Nnamdi front, yeah it is annoying to see him drop passes, but along the same lines, I think that a catch rating for a defensive player is not the same as a catch rating for a offensive player.

An example: I have a few different rosters saved. In one of them I went through and adjusted all catch ratings for a few defensive players that I like. Nnamdi is one of them. He still seems to only average out at 8 Ints a year. Patrick Willis, who I just max out on everything because I am a shameless cheat in my franchises, can't get an interception to save his live when I am playing as my Niners.

In my estimation, I would say that a 99 catch rating on the defense equals a 25 catch rating on offense. Try it out by changing him to offense, or vice versa, changing a WR with 99 catching to DB and see how many Ints he gets.

On the offensive side, something I have noticed is that if I am too quick with the sprint button my receivers will drop the ball. Like in real life, you need to keep your eyes on the ball and let the catch happen before you start running. Now if you have the auto sprint on, this may be happening automatically, I'm not sure, but it certainly happens to me.

Also, take note of how close defenders are to your receivers as the catching in traffic rating does matter. Crabtree to my recollection, doesn't have a good one. And on All Madden, one guy within like three yards is 'traffic'.

Despite what Playmaker repeatedly states, yes the ratings matter on All Madden matter, they are just far more strict in their application.
